Orthodox Jewish Chamber of Commerce, Georgian Court University hosting 2025 Pre-NJ Economic Development Day Summit March 5

In an effort to bolster New Jersey’s economic landscape, the Orthodox Jewish Chamber of Commerce, in collaboration with Georgian Court University, is hosting the 2025 Pre-NJ Economic Development Day Summit which will take place on March 5th from 2:30 to 4:00 PM. It aims to congregate a diverse group of mayors, Presidents of Chambers of Commerce, and community advocates, not just from New Jersey but from the entire tri-state area, marking a significant step in New Jersey’s economic evolution.

The summit will bring together Mayors, leaders from Chambers of Commerce, Economic Development Organizations, and other business and community leaders to discuss and collaborate on economic development initiatives.

Notable Economic Development figures from the State of NJ will be presenting their perspectives and expertise on driving economic growth in the state. The event will feature compelling insights from top-tier speakers, including:

– Tom Bracken, President of NJCC, who will share valuable perspectives on statewide economic initiatives.

– Andy Kuhn, Director of Business Development for Choose New Jersey, tasked with driving business growth and investment into the state.

– Stephen Milgrom, Manager at the NJ Business Action Center’s Office of Business Advocacy, who will offer guidance on business development within the Department of State.

– Senator Robert Singer, a pivotal figure in shaping legislative policies for economic improvement.

– Roxanne Neilson, Managing Director at the Minority Business Development Agency, offering a national perspective on commerce and innovation.

– Duvi Honig, President of Orthodox Jewish Chamber of Commerce, recognized for introducing the NJ Economic Development Day Resolution, enhancing the state’s commitment to fiscal advancement.
